Lafayette is at the heart of Louisiana’s Cajun & Creole Country and is known for its outdoor adventure. The area’s iconic swampland is dotted with moss-draped cypress trees teeming with wildlife, making it the perfect destination for bird watching, paddling, fishing, and numerous other outdoor activities. The city of Lafayette, LA is located in the center of Lafayette Parish at the intersection of I-10 and I-49 between New Orleans and Houston and only 35 miles north of the Gulf of Mexico.
